Company Description
Founded in 2014, and listed on the ASX since 2015, Superloop’s purpose is to enable better internet for Australian homes and businesses, by enabling challenger retail brands (including our own Superloop and Exetel brands) to take a larger share of the market, leveraging Superloop’s Infrastructure-on-Demand platform.
Superloop operates in three segments of the market: consumer connectivity, business network and security solutions, and wholesale connectivity, all of which leverage Superloop’s investments in physical infrastructure assets including fibre, subsea cables and fixed wireless, as well as Superloop’s software platforms. Hundreds of thousands of homes and businesses rely on Superloop and Exetel everyday for their connectivity needs.
Job Description
The Network Engineer role is to ensure the smooth operation of the Core network environment and act as an escalation point for operational team members.
The duties include, but are not limited to:
- Deploy new or migrate existing services onto newly installed infrastructure.
- Liaise with customers, suppliers, vendors and internal stakeholders to ensure timely resolution of faults and enquiries.
- Undertake ownership of, troubleshoot and resolve complex and escalated errors and interruptions to the network.
- Document and maintain network infrastructure and configuration.
- Work with and mentor junior, operations and support resources
- Drive optimal network performance through continuous monitoring, reporting and diagnostics.
- Develop and undertake lab testing, fault finding and streamlining of network systems, technology, and hardware.
- Develop software-defined configurations for network appliances and hardware, maximising standardisation across the equipment fleet.
- Adhere to all company and workplace health and safety guidelines.
- Participate in the 24x7 on-call roster system (if required).
- Respond to “P1” outages as an escalation point (when required)
